Key Qualifications:

  • Masters degree in Physical Therapy from an accredited program.
  • Current Arizona state license to practice as a Physical Therapist.
  • Experience working in schools or with pediatric populations preferred.
  • Excellent communication, collaboration, and organizational skills.
  • Ability to adapt therapy interventions for varying age groups and individual needs.
  • Compassion, patience, and creativity in designing student-centered care plans.

Position Responsibilities:

  • Perform PT evaluations and develop individualized treatment plans for students in elementary, middle, and high school settings.
  • Collaborate with teachers, administrators, and related services staff to integrate physical therapy into the educational environment.
  • Support students with diverse physical needs to access the curriculum and participate fully in school activities.
  • Maintain accurate and thorough documentation in accordance with district and state requirements.
  • Attend and contribute to IEP meetings, sharing progress, recommendations, and expertise with multidisciplinary teams.
  • Educate families, staff, and students about mobility, safety, and self-care strategies that foster student independence.
